From 5e221d803ec6e68b468e5dfc04f5b3c8df796420 Mon Sep 17 00:00:00 2001 From: Jon Staab Date: Mon, 14 Oct 2024 12:55:08 -0700 Subject: [PATCH] Fix tagging, relay search --- src/app.css | 4 ++++ src/app/components/RelayAdd.svelte | 4 +++- src/app/components/RelayItem.svelte | 12 ++++++------ src/lib/components/ModalBox.svelte | 2 +- src/lib/editor/util.ts | 8 ++++---- 5 files changed, 18 insertions(+), 12 deletions(-) diff --git a/src/app.css b/src/app.css index 0f6b1c9e..21780a77 100644 --- a/src/app.css +++ b/src/app.css @@ -108,6 +108,10 @@ @apply flex flex-col gap-4; } +.ellipsize { + @apply text-ellipsis overflow-hidden; +} + .content { @apply m-auto w-full max-w-3xl p-4 sm:p-8 md:p-12; } diff --git a/src/app/components/RelayAdd.svelte b/src/app/components/RelayAdd.svelte index 0b50cb0f..aa1924e0 100644 --- a/src/app/components/RelayAdd.svelte +++ b/src/app/components/RelayAdd.svelte @@ -32,11 +32,13 @@ }) -
+
+
+
{#each $relaySearch .searchValues(term) .filter(url => !$relays.includes(url)) diff --git a/src/app/components/RelayItem.svelte b/src/app/components/RelayItem.svelte index 3992f3ac..275e2692 100644 --- a/src/app/components/RelayItem.svelte +++ b/src/app/components/RelayItem.svelte @@ -13,19 +13,19 @@
-
-
+
+
- {displayRelayUrl(url)} +

{displayRelayUrl(url)}

{#if $relay?.profile?.description} -

{$relay?.profile.description}

+

{$relay?.profile.description}

{/if} - + {#if $relay?.profile?.contact} - {displayUrl($relay.profile.contact)} • {/if} diff --git a/src/lib/components/ModalBox.svelte b/src/lib/components/ModalBox.svelte index 97ebffb1..a2d80418 100644 --- a/src/lib/components/ModalBox.svelte +++ b/src/lib/components/ModalBox.svelte @@ -5,6 +5,6 @@ export let props = {} -